KTM 990 Duke 2026

In a direct comparison, the KTM 990 Duke is the more sensible choice, without feeling sensible or even boring. Its 123 Horsepower twin-cylinder engine delivers the same powerful grunt from low revs as the R, runs smoothly and is hardly any less fun on country roads. The softer WP suspension also offers sufficient support for a very sporty pace, whilst remaining slightly more accessible in everyday use and on longer journeys. For most riders, the standard Duke is perfectly adequate. It’s only during very hard braking manoeuvres, at high cornering speeds or with regular track use that it reaches its limits sooner than the R. Those who can do without the more modern touchscreen get a powerful, versatile naked bike with surprisingly good long-distance capabilities.
Yamaha MT-09 SP 2026

The Yamaha MT-09 SP is a bike for connoisseurs - for riders who understand that perfection does not always lie in flawless smoothness, but sometimes in deliberate imperfection. It offers a unique blend of Japanese reliability, Swedish suspension expertise and Italian brakes passion, packed into a naked bike that cuts a fine figure both on country roads and in city traffic. If you are prepared to embrace the character of this three-cylinder and invest the extra price for the SP features, you will get a bike that is more than the sum of its parts - a vehicle with soul.
